An opening ceremony for a vocational training course on consumer goods production technology was held at the Nawin Police Recreation Hall of the Pyay District Police Chief’s Office in Pyay Township on September 21. The course aims to create job opportunities for families. Bago Region Chief Minister U Myo Swe Win attended and delivered the opening speech.

In his opening speech, the Region Chief Minister U Myo Swe Win explained the objectives of opening the training course and the subjects to be taught. He expressed his hope that the families attending the course would apply the skills they acquire to increase their income and strive to become successful small-scale producers.

Following this, the Chief Minister U Myo Swe Win presented training materials for the course and cash assistance to the trainees and instructors. He warmly greeted the participants and toured the products and equipment that will be used in the training.

Later, the Chief Minister and his wife attended the 44th Rice Offering Ceremony organized by the Pyay Taung Tan Tawya Monasteries Rice Donation Association at the Punyakaraṇa Four-Storey Dhamma Hall of the historic Shwe Hsan Daw Pagoda in Pyay. The Chief Minister and the accompanying guests offered rice, oil, beans, salt, and monetary donations to the monks, nuns, and sayalays (Buddhist nuns).

It is reported that the Chief Minister also inspected the construction of a moving escalator on the southern passage of the historic Shwe Hsan Daw Pagoda. He instructed the responsible officials to ensure workplace safety and to complete the project on time and in compliance with standards.
